Handing off payments-retry stuff (Tollbooth service)

Quick one: idempotency keys are minted client-side and cached for 24h in Tollbooth. Duplicate retries with the same key return the original response — that's expected, not a bug. If you see "key conflict" errors, someone's reusing keys across different amounts; page the payments channel. Redis eviction is the usual culprit for phantom dupes. Settings currently live:

service settings:
[sorys]
port = 8000
team = eliius
host = sorys.novacstack.example
region = south-3
access_code = ac_f66665
timeout_ms = 250

Visitors at Quennel House may use the ground-floor wellness room only when accompanied by a member of staff who has made a booking through the facilities calendar. Reception must verify the booking, note the visitor's arrival time, and remind both parties that the room must be vacated promptly at the hour. To unlock the door, enter the code below.

staff pass of fajof-fawif = bdg-ES-2

Night-shift staff: Floor 4 of the Tellhaven Building opens this week. After 21:00, access is via the rear stairwell only; the lifts are locked out overnight during the settling period. Complete a walk-through of the new floor once per shift and log it. The stairwell keypad accepts the code below.

badge for yahop-fawep: bdg-XBKXI-68071

## Releases: Canary Gating

All Lanternfall releases must pass canary gating before full rollout. The canary cohort holds at 5% traffic for a minimum of 45 minutes, and promotion is blocked if error rates exceed 0.3% or p99 latency regresses by more than 8%. Overrides require sign-off from the release captain and a note in the Driftline channel. Promotion artifacts must be signed before the gate will evaluate them, using the key below.

deploy key for kagup-bawig: bky9_ZMq28eTw9